Job Description:
  • Responsible for ensuring installation packages of worldwide installation projects are in line with requirements and quality standards.
  • Control calculations and assumptions from bid and ensure realistic field service practices.
  • Adjust FMEA for the specific project and participate in design reviews.
  • Provide feedback to the dispatch department on any disruptions that may occur.
  • Assist with all technical and organizational site issues.
  • Improve equipment designs and mitigate any risks that may arise during installation and commissioning.
Your Profile:
  • Degree in mechanical engineering, electrical engineering or comparable. Several years of experience in the assembly, assembly supervision and/or commissioning of power plant components, ideally in the field of hydropower, area must.
  • Experience in quality and risk management as well as in dealing with assembly personnel and assembly equipment is a plus.
  • An open-minded nature and a confident manner in dealing with customers, suppliers and other project participants as well as a high sense of responsibility.
  • Very good English is required for this position. Further foreign language knowledge such as German, Portuguese and/or Spanish are an advantage.
  • Willingness to travel worldwide on business (approx. - %) and short construction site assignments.
